How to fill out for public comment

How to fill out for public comment
01
Start by reading the guidelines provided for submitting a public comment.
02
Choose the topic or issue you want to comment on.
03
Research and gather relevant information or evidence to support your comment.
04
Prepare your comment by organizing your thoughts and ideas.
05
Begin with an introduction stating your name and affiliation, if any.
06
Clearly state your opinion or position on the topic.
07
Provide reasons or evidence to support your opinion.
08
Use clear and concise language.
09
Be respectful and avoid personal attacks.
10
Conclude your comment by summarizing your main points and reiterating your opinion.
11
Proofread your comment for grammar and spelling errors.
12
Submit your comment according to the specified method - online, via email, or by mail.
13
Keep a copy of your comment for your records.
Who needs for public comment?
01
Anyone who wants to express their opinion or provide input on a public matter can submit a public comment.
02
Public comments are often sought by government agencies, organizations, or public bodies when making decisions or seeking public input on proposed policies, projects, regulations, or rulemaking.
03
Individuals, experts, stakeholders, concerned citizens, advocacy groups, and affected parties may all need to submit public comments.
